WAC Digest Rankings... Do you agree?
https://www.wachoopsdigest.com/aggies-wo...-rankings/

1. New Mexico State (5-1)
2. Utah Valley (5-1)
3. California Baptist (5-1)
4. Seattle U (5-1)
5. Grand Canyon (4-1)
6. Stephen F. Austin (4-2)
7. UT Rio Grande Valley (4-2)
8. Tarleton State (1-5)
9. Sam Houston State (2-4)
10. Abilene Christian (1-2)
11. Dixie State (1-4)
12. Lamar (1-5)
13. Chicago State (2-3)

I think GCU, SFA, and ACU are too low. And, UVU, Seattle U., and UTRGV are too high.

For those of you not familiar with a power ranking, it only reflects what you have done to this point. How good your team is on paper or how the season will end up is not considered. Purely on what you have done. So if you have played less games, yes it will lower you in the rankings.
